Benchtop or Floor-Standing: Which Lab Water System Fits Your Space?
Postado 2025-11-24 08:41:06
0
1KB
Space and installation constraints are key to choosing a lab deionized water system. Benchtop models are perfect for labs short on floor space—they’re compact, easy to set up, and require no dedicated area. For larger facilities with higher water demands, floor-standing or cabinet-style units offer greater capacity, though they need more room, including space for accessories like pre-treatment filters and storage tanks.
Before purchasing, measure your available space and check nearby water intake/drainage—installing new pipes adds cost. Verify voltage (110V/220V) and circuit capacity to ensure compatibility and avoid safety risks.
